Type: Normal
Magic
Effect: Select 1 Monster Card
and 2 non-Monster Cards from your hand. Your opponent randomly selects
1 of the 3 cards. If it is the Monster Card, it is immediately Special
Summoned in face-up Attack or Defense Position and the remaining 2 cards
are sent to the Graveyard. If it is not a Monster Card, all 3 cards are
sent to the Graveyard.
This card is terrible, dont use it. You waste 3 cards (and chosen one)
for a 1 in 3 chance of a free summon. Not worth the price at all. Once the
next set comes out, this card will be even worse. It hurts to lose the cards
in your hand, but it will hurt that much more when people start to use 8
Giant Crows/Yata-Garasu in their decks. Not only that, but if you have 2
Magic/Trap cards to just throw away, you may want to consider changing your
deck.
